How We Work
1
Immediate Response
Your call triggers our 24/7 dispatch. We deploy a rapid-response team with powerful water extraction equipment. This minimizes damage and sets the stage for a thorough assessment.
2
Damage Assessment
Our IICRC-certified technicians use thermal imaging cameras to detect hidden moisture. We meticulously document the affected areas. This comprehensive evaluation informs our detailed drying plan.
3
Water Extraction
Using industrial-grade pumps and vacuums, we remove standing water quickly. We extract water from carpets, subflooring, and structural cavities. This critical step prevents mold growth.
4
Drying & Dehumidification
High-powered air movers and commercial dehumidifiers create optimal drying conditions. We monitor moisture levels daily. This ensures your property is completely dry, preparing it for sanitation.
5
Cleaning & Sanitizing
We clean and sanitize all affected surfaces to prevent bacterial growth and odors. Our team uses EPA-approved disinfectants. This restores a healthy indoor environment before any repairs.
6
Restoration & Repair
Our skilled craftsmen repair or replace damaged drywall, flooring, and other structural elements. We restore your property to its pre-damage condition. Your satisfaction is our final goal.

Rapid Structural Drying Cost in Perry Hall, MD

The cost of Rapid Structural Drying varies based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Perry Hall, MD. Don't wait to get a quote. Our team will assess your property and provide a free estimate. Worth every penny.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$500 - $2,500 The cost depends on the amount of water extracted and the equipment used.
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 - $5,000 The cost depends on the size of the affected area and the type of equipment used.
Monitoring and verification $500 - $2,000 The cost depends on the frequency and duration of monitoring and verification.
Disinfecting and sanitizing $500 - $2,000 The cost depends on the type of disinfecting and sanitizing agents used.
Removal of damaged materials $1,000 - $5,000 The cost depends on the type and amount of materials removed.
Reconstruction and repairs $2,000 - $10,000 The cost depends on the type and extent of repairs and reconstructions needed.
